In loving memory of Percy William (Bill) Westnedge who sadly passed away on 13th June 2022.

BILL led a full and active life as a farmer having set up his own farm at Norwood Hill in 1947. Throughout his life he helped many people either directly or through his roles in various farming organisations, local government, charitable work and as a magistrate. He was still taking a keen interest in the farm and attending farming events and meetings up to the last few weeks of his life.
